Embodiment 1

[0050] First, an appropriate amount of hydroxysilicone oil was added to the flask, and the mixture was stirred and heated at 100 °C for 1 h. After cooling to 30 °C, the silane coupling agent methyltrimethoxysiloxane was added to the flask according to the mass ratio of hydroxy silicone oil: silane coupling agent to 1:1, and the temperature was raised to 70 °C for 1 h. Under the condition of 70°C, according to the mass ratio of hydroxyl silicone oil: auxiliary agent of 1:0.05, the auxiliary agent triethylamine was added to the flask, and stirred for 1 h. According to the hydroxyl silicone oil:catalyst mass ratio of 1:0.001, the catalyst dibutyltin dilaurate was added into the flask, and stirred for 1 hour to obtain an antifouling paint. Take out and paint on the 7.3*7.3cm ceramic substrate, and finally get the anti-graffiti coating.

Embodiment 2

[0052] First, an appropriate amount of hydroxysilicone oil was added to the flask, and the mixture was stirred and heated at 100 °C for 1 h. After cooling to 30 °C, the silane coupling agent methyltrimethoxysiloxane was added to the flask according to the mass ratio of hydroxy silicone oil: silane coupling agent to 2:1, and the temperature was raised to 70 °C for 1 h. Add the auxiliary triethylamine into the flask according to the hydroxyl silicone oil: auxiliary mass ratio of 1:0.1, and stir for 1 h. The catalyst, dibutyltin dilaurate, was added to the flask according to the mass ratio of hydroxyl silicone oil:catalyst of 1:0.01, and stirred for 1 hour to obtain an antifouling paint. Take out and paint on the substrate, and finally get the anti-graffiti coating.

Embodiment 3

[0054] First, an appropriate amount of hydroxysilicone oil was added to the flask, and the mixture was stirred and heated at 100 °C for 1 h. After cooling to 30 °C, the silane coupling agent methyltrimethoxysiloxane was added to the flask according to the mass ratio of hydroxy silicone oil: silane coupling agent to 3:1, and the temperature was raised to 70 °C for 1 h. Add the auxiliary triethylamine into the flask according to the hydroxyl silicone oil: auxiliary mass ratio of 1:0.1, and stir for 1 h. According to the hydroxyl silicone oil: the catalyst mass ratio of 1:0.05, the catalyst stannous octoate was added to the flask, and stirred for 1 h to obtain an antifouling paint. Take out and paint on the substrate, and finally get the anti-graffiti coating.

Abstract

The invention discloses an anti-fouling paint and a preparation method and application thereof. The preparation method of the anti-fouling paint comprises the following steps: firstly, heat-treating hydroxy silicone oil to obtain pretreated hydroxy silicone oil; Mixed with silane coupling agent and catalyst, and reacted to obtain antifouling paint. In the present invention, the hydroxy silicone oil is heated and pretreated to undergo physical and chemical cross-linking reaction with a silane coupling agent, a catalyst, etc. in a semi-finished product state to obtain a silicon-based antifouling paint, and the material has excellent anti-graffiti performance and mechanical properties. and strong adhesion.

technical field [0001] The present invention relates to the technical field of antifouling, in particular to an antifouling paint and a preparation method and application thereof. Background technique [0002] Graffiti is visible in most towns and cities around the world, and how to get rid of it is a difficult problem. In protecting public spaces and historic buildings, removing graffiti requires huge financial outlays for local governments and agencies. If a protective layer is applied on the surface of the substrate to be protected to have the effect of resisting graffiti and removing graffiti after scribbling, it can effectively solve the problem of flooding of graffiti and give graffiti lovers a certain space for display. .
